Created by acclaimed Spanish miniature artist Maria Victoria Heredia Guerbos, this exquisite one-of-a-kind porcelain Victorian-era companion doll. Designed as a treasured toy for a dollhouse child, the doll features a beautifully sculpted porcelain face with softly blushed cheeks, delicately painted features, and carefully curled blonde hair. Her elaborate cream-colored dress is made of lace, micro-pleated silk, layered trims, and a corset-style bodice. Tiny pink roses, silk ribbon bows, and an ornate floral bonnet adorn her hair.
